TY - JOUR TI - Stepwise loading-unloading creep testing of fly ash concrete and its constitutive model AU - Li Bing AU - Zhang Lian-Ying AU - Li Yan AU - Yin Hui-Guang AU - Liu Rui-Xue JN - Thermal Science PY - 2019 VL - 23 IS - 3 SP - 1539 EP - 1545 PT - Article AB - Stepwise loading-unloading creep testing of concrete with fly ash content of 35%, and 50% was conducted. The time course curve of stepwise creep in fly ash concrete was obtained. Analyses have revealed that it had decelerated creep, constant velocity, and accelerated creep properties. Based on rheological theory, a non-linear viscoelastic-plastic rheological model (MSSB-NVPB) was constructed, and its constitutive relations and creep equations were obtained. Combined with experimental data, the model parameters were determined. The results showed that this model can characterize the creep properties of the fly ash concrete fairly well.
